Step one to making money is to buy the house at the right price based on both market value and rental … WebMay 18, 2024 · The deposit is a flat amount a tenant pays their landlord at the start of a lease. A landlord holds onto this money in case their tenant damages the property. Once the lease ends, the landlord expects the property for damages. If there are none, the landlord returns the deposit to the tenant.

Armed with knowledge of the law and having given your tenant a chance, you’re ... ninjago the golden weaponWebSep 14, 2024 · The Section 8 process is fairly straightforward. In order to operate a Section 8 rental, the local housing authority must approve both the landlord and the property itself.
